Get insights from text-based data with Copilot in Excel
If you have large sets of textual data like survey results or reviews, it can be challenging to see patterns or figure out what to focus on. Copilot in Excel can streamline and enhance the interpretation of your data to help you swiftly extract valuable insights and themes. You'll be able to:
-
Quickly summarize large volumes of text without manual effort.
-
Understand your data better when you see key themes and sentiments identified, then add the data as a column to your workbook so you have an ongoing view for insights and tracking.
-
Tailor the results to your specific needs with flexible prompting options.
Get insights about your text-based data
-
Open Excel.
-
Make sure to format your data in a table or supported range.
-
From the Home tab, select the Copilot
​​​​​​​ ​​​​​​button. -
Type your request in your own words, or modify one of the sample prompts to suit your needs.​
-
Copilot provides an analysis based on your prompt.
-
When you review the analysis, you can view the sources and get the full context. No need to scroll through all the data to verify the Copilot analysis—just hover over a superscript number to see the data that Copilot referenced.
-
If you need more information, ask Copilot follow-up questions. The more specific your questions, the more helpful answers Copilot can generate.
-
If you're satisfied with the results, select Insert column to add the data from the analysis into your workbook.
